Overview
- Russia’s General Staff chief Valeriy Gerasimov said forces are continuing to destroy enemy units blocked south of the Kleban-Byk reservoir.
- RIA Novosti, citing a pro-Russian coordinator, reported strikes on factories and an airfield in Konotop and on infrastructure near a Poltava airbase, and a Russian UAV unit claimed airspace control over western Malaya Tokmachka.
- Regional officials in Russia said air defenses intercepted drones across nine districts of Rostov region without injuries, while Belgorod’s governor reported more than 110 UAVs launched over the past day, with casualties and damage including one death in Shebekino.
- At the OSCE in Vienna, Russian delegate Yuliya Zhadanova accused the EU and NATO of using the Poland UAV incident to justify militarization and said Western delegations demanded Moscow admit blame without evidence.
- Radio Svoboda/Current Time published a drone photo and other material that it says link soldiers of Russia’s 234th Pskov regiment to the March 4, 2022 killing of 69-year-old Valery Kizilov in Bucha.
